Vastu Shastra, rooted in ancient Indian architectural wisdom, offers a systematic approach to designing living spaces that align with natural energies. According to these principles, each cardinal direction is associated with a specific deity and element, influencing the nature of the energy that flows through it. For instance, the north is governed by Kubera, the god of wealth, and is associated with prosperity, while the east is linked to Indra, the god of the heavens, and represents new beginnings and positivity. Understanding these associations can help homeowners and architects make informed decisions when planning or modifying their living spaces.

Ideal Directions for the Main Entrance According to Vastu
In Vastu Shastra, the direction of the main entrance is one of the most important considerations when designing or renovating a home. The main door serves as the entry point for energy, and aligning it with auspicious directions is believed to invite prosperity, stability, and positive vibes into the household. The most favorable directions for the main entrance, as outlined in the source material, include the north, east, northeast, and west.
The north is associated with Lord Kubera, the deity of wealth and prosperity. A north-facing entrance is considered highly auspicious for those seeking financial stability and career growth. According to Vastu guidelines, the ideal placement for a north-facing main door is in the fifth pada (section) of the north wall, which is believed to be particularly lucky for attracting abundance. Additionally, the third, fourth, and eighth padas are also favorable for wealth-related benefits. A north-facing entrance can help create a sense of security and long-term success, provided the door is placed in the correct pada and the surrounding area is kept free from obstructions such as poles or large trees.
The east is another highly favorable direction for the main entrance. This direction is associated with the rising sun and symbolizes new beginnings and positivity. A well-placed east-facing entrance allows for the entry of abundant natural light, fostering a vibrant and welcoming environment. According to Vastu principles, the ideal position for an east-facing main door is in the center of the east wall. If this is not possible, placing the door in the northeast corner with a small gap of about six inches between the door and the wall is recommended. It is important to avoid placing the main door in the southeast direction, as this can introduce unnecessary stress and conflicts within the household.
The northeast is considered the most auspicious direction in Vastu Shastra. This direction is associated with spiritual growth, peace, and harmony. A northeast-facing entrance is believed to invite positive energy into the home, promoting a sense of calm and well-being. To maintain the flow of positive energy, it is important to keep the entrance area free from clutter and to ensure that the space is well-lit and welcoming. This direction is ideal for those seeking a spiritually aligned and balanced living environment.
The west is also considered a favorable direction for the main entrance, though it is not as auspicious as the north or east. A west-facing entrance can bring stability and success, provided the entrance is placed in the northwest or west section of the wall. This helps to avoid the direct impact of the hot afternoon sun, which can create discomfort and disrupt the natural flow of energy. To enhance the benefits of a west-facing entrance, it is recommended to use bright lighting and decorative lamps at the entrance, as well to avoid placing the main door in the southwest corner, which is considered less favorable.

Directions to Avoid and Their Vastu Implications
While certain directions are considered auspicious for the main entrance in Vastu Shastra, there are also directions that are advised to be avoided due to their potential to introduce instability, conflict, or negative energies into the home. According to the source material, the south, southwest, and southeast directions are generally considered less favorable for the main entrance. Understanding the reasons behind these recommendations can help homeowners make informed decisions when planning or modifying their homes.
The south is associated with Yama, the god of justice and death. In Vastu principles, this direction is considered inauspicious for the main entrance, as it is believed to bring challenges related to health and well-being. If a south-facing entrance is unavoidable, it is recommended to position the main door in the southeast section of the south wall. This adjustment is thought to help mitigate the negative influences associated with the south direction and promote a more balanced flow of energy.
The southwest direction is also considered less favorable for the main entrance. This direction is associated with Nirṛta, the god of death, sorrow, and decay. A southwest-facing entrance is believed to create an environment of instability and may lead to a sense of stagnation or lack of progress. To address this, it is advisable to avoid placing the main door in the southwest section of the house. If the entrance must be located in this direction, the use of Vastu-approved symbols such as the Om, Swastik, or Trishul near the entrance can help neutralize the negative energies and restore balance.
The southeast is another direction that is generally considered less favorable for the main entrance. This direction is governed by Agni, the god of fire, and while fire is a powerful and transformative element, an imbalanced presence can lead to unnecessary stress and conflicts within the household. According to the source material, a southeast-facing entrance can introduce instability into family relationships and may create a sense of tension. To avoid these issues, it is recommended to avoid placing the main door in the southeast direction altogether. If this is not possible, the use of soothing colors such as beige, off-white, or light yellow around the entrance can help reduce the intensity of the energy in this area.

Practical Vastu Tips for Enhancing the Energy of the Main Entrance
When the ideal Vastu direction for the main entrance cannot be followed due to structural limitations or existing conditions, there are several practical measures that can be taken to enhance the energy flow and restore balance. These remedies are designed to neutralize negative influences and invite positive vibrations into the home. By implementing these tips, homeowners can create a more harmonious and welcoming environment, regardless of the direction of their entrance.
One of the most effective ways to enhance the energy of the main entrance is to keep the entrance well-lit. A well-lit entrance is believed to attract positivity and good vibes, creating a welcoming and uplifting atmosphere. To achieve this, homeowners can use bright lighting and decorative lamps at the main door. This not only improves visibility but also helps in creating a warm and inviting entrance that encourages positive energy to flow into the home.
Another important consideration is the material and quality of the main door. The main door should be strong and aesthetically pleasing, as it serves as the first point of contact for energy entering the home. Using high-quality materials such as wood or other sturdy options is recommended. It is also important to avoid using doors that are creaky, damaged, or poorly maintained, as these can disrupt the natural flow of energy and create a sense of instability.
For entrances that face less favorable directions, the use of Vastu symbols can help neutralize negative influences and restore balance. Symbols such as the Om, Swastik, or Trishul can be placed near the entrance to promote a sense of harmony and well-being. These symbols are believed to have a calming effect and can help in redirecting any negative energies that may be entering the home.
In addition to using symbols, the placement of mirrors can also be beneficial for enhancing the energy of the entrance. Mirrors can be used on the inside wall opposite the entrance to reflect light and create a sense of openness. However, it is important to avoid placing mirrors directly facing the main door, as this can create a sense of instability and disrupt the natural flow of energy.
To further enhance the energy flow, it is recommended to maintain cleanliness and good lighting at the entrance. A clean and well-lit entrance promotes positive energy and helps in creating a welcoming atmosphere. This can be achieved by regularly cleaning the entrance area and ensuring that it is free from clutter and obstructions.
